Activities & Mission

Rossett and Burton Village Hall is used for a number of activities supported by the community, including Karate school, Zumba, Pilates, Dog Training, Drama Groups, Dance classes, Farmers Market,Coffee mornings, fundraising events. The Hall is used on 300 plus days a year and activities are expanding as the facilities are improved.
